Star Trek: Voyager - Across the Unknown is one game that I am extremely excited for, and the first gameplay trailer is now here.

This officially licensed game will blend exploration, crew and ship management, consequential choices, and what-if scenarios that can reshape who makes it home — and what Voyager becomes along the way. I'll finally be able to get Kes to stay, and keep Tuvix along for the ride too. I'm still undecided if Harry Kim deserves a promotion.

No release date or even a release window for it yet, we'll just have to wait and see. Clearly not finished yet, with the trailer noting it's a work in progress. The trailer showcases teasers for plenty of the game mechanics from repairing and upgrading the ship, to a number of important story events.
